On 09 August 2007 17:32, David Arnstein wrote:

> On Wed, Aug 08, 2007 at 07:43:18PM -0700, William Deegan wrote:
>> Anyone else seeing this?
> 
> Yes. Last night, AVG (paid version) detected a massive 131
> Win32/PolyCrypt infections, mostly in Cygwin files.

  Yep, got that too, in a bunch of DLLs.  Also, it managed to trip on a random
selection of self-compiled object and library (.o and .a) files.

> I suspect false positive here. 

  Yes, we've established that beyond any reasonable doubt.

> I emailed a request for help to the vendor.

  I also reported this and had back a reply saying their engineers have a fix
and we should expect to see it in tonight's signature file update.
